Searched refs:rx_ring_tail (Results 1 - 10 of 10) sorted by relevance
/asuswrt-rt-n18u-9.0.0.4.380.2695/release/src-rt-6.x.4708/linux/linux-2.6/drivers/net/ |
H A D | 3c527.c | 177 u16 rx_ring_tail; /* index to rx de-queue end */ member in struct:mc32_local 685 lp->rx_box->data[0]=lp->rx_ring[prev_rx(lp->rx_ring_tail)].p->next; 776 lp->rx_ring_tail=0; 1130 u16 rx_ring_tail; local 1134 rx_old_tail = rx_ring_tail = lp->rx_ring_tail; 1138 p=lp->rx_ring[rx_ring_tail].p; 1155 skb=lp->rx_ring[rx_ring_tail].skb; 1159 lp->rx_ring[rx_ring_tail].skb=newskb; 1173 lp->rx_ring[rx_ring_tail] [all...] |
H A D | sc92031.c | 284 dma_addr_t rx_ring_tail; member in struct:sc92031_priv 626 priv->rx_ring_tail = priv->rx_ring_dma_addr; 749 if (rx_ring_head >= priv->rx_ring_tail) 750 rx_len = rx_ring_head - priv->rx_ring_tail; 752 rx_len = RX_BUF_LEN - (priv->rx_ring_tail - rx_ring_head); 764 rx_ring_offset = (priv->rx_ring_tail - priv->rx_ring_dma_addr) % RX_BUF_LEN; 827 priv->rx_ring_tail = rx_ring_head; 828 iowrite32(priv->rx_ring_tail, port_base + RxBufRPtr);
|
H A D | smsc9420.c | 66 int rx_ring_head, rx_ring_tail; member in struct:smsc9420_pdata 613 pd->rx_ring_tail = 0; 871 while (pd->rx_ring_tail != pd->rx_ring_head) { 872 if (smsc9420_alloc_rx_buffer(pd, pd->rx_ring_tail)) 875 pd->rx_ring_tail = (pd->rx_ring_tail + 1) % RX_RING_SIZE; 1307 pd->rx_ring_tail = 0;
|
/asuswrt-rt-n18u-9.0.0.4.380.2695/release/src-rt-6.x.4708/linux/linux-2.6.36/drivers/net/ |
H A D | 3c527.c | 177 u16 rx_ring_tail; /* index to rx de-queue end */ member in struct:mc32_local 685 lp->rx_box->data[0]=lp->rx_ring[prev_rx(lp->rx_ring_tail)].p->next; 776 lp->rx_ring_tail=0; 1130 u16 rx_ring_tail; local 1134 rx_old_tail = rx_ring_tail = lp->rx_ring_tail; 1138 p=lp->rx_ring[rx_ring_tail].p; 1155 skb=lp->rx_ring[rx_ring_tail].skb; 1159 lp->rx_ring[rx_ring_tail].skb=newskb; 1173 lp->rx_ring[rx_ring_tail] [all...] |
H A D | sc92031.c | 284 dma_addr_t rx_ring_tail; member in struct:sc92031_priv 626 priv->rx_ring_tail = priv->rx_ring_dma_addr; 749 if (rx_ring_head >= priv->rx_ring_tail) 750 rx_len = rx_ring_head - priv->rx_ring_tail; 752 rx_len = RX_BUF_LEN - (priv->rx_ring_tail - rx_ring_head); 764 rx_ring_offset = (priv->rx_ring_tail - priv->rx_ring_dma_addr) % RX_BUF_LEN; 827 priv->rx_ring_tail = rx_ring_head; 828 iowrite32(priv->rx_ring_tail, port_base + RxBufRPtr);
|
H A D | smsc9420.c | 66 int rx_ring_head, rx_ring_tail; member in struct:smsc9420_pdata 613 pd->rx_ring_tail = 0; 871 while (pd->rx_ring_tail != pd->rx_ring_head) { 872 if (smsc9420_alloc_rx_buffer(pd, pd->rx_ring_tail)) 875 pd->rx_ring_tail = (pd->rx_ring_tail + 1) % RX_RING_SIZE; 1307 pd->rx_ring_tail = 0;
|
/asuswrt-rt-n18u-9.0.0.4.380.2695/release/src-rt-6.x.4708/linux/linux-2.6/drivers/net/tokenring/ |
H A D | 3c359.c | 189 printk("rx_ring_tail: %d\n", xl_priv->rx_ring_tail); 714 xl_priv->rx_ring_tail = 0 ; 896 * rx_ring_tail is the position on the ring to process next. (Think of a snake, the head 910 int n = xl_priv->rx_ring_tail; 917 xl_priv->rx_ring_tail++; 918 xl_priv->rx_ring_tail &= (XL_RX_RING_SIZE-1); 934 while (xl_priv->xl_rx_ring[xl_priv->rx_ring_tail].framestatus & (RXUPDCOMPLETE | RXUPDFULL) ) { /* Descriptor to process */ 936 if (xl_priv->xl_rx_ring[xl_priv->rx_ring_tail].framestatus & RXUPDFULL ) { /* UpdFull, Multiple Descriptors used for the frame */ 943 temp_ring_loc = xl_priv->rx_ring_tail ; [all...] |
H A D | 3c359.h | 259 int rx_ring_tail, rx_ring_no ; member in struct:xl_private
|
/asuswrt-rt-n18u-9.0.0.4.380.2695/release/src-rt-6.x.4708/linux/linux-2.6.36/drivers/net/tokenring/ |
H A D | 3c359.c | 189 printk("rx_ring_tail: %d\n", xl_priv->rx_ring_tail); 714 xl_priv->rx_ring_tail = 0 ; 896 * rx_ring_tail is the position on the ring to process next. (Think of a snake, the head 910 int n = xl_priv->rx_ring_tail; 917 xl_priv->rx_ring_tail++; 918 xl_priv->rx_ring_tail &= (XL_RX_RING_SIZE-1); 934 while (xl_priv->xl_rx_ring[xl_priv->rx_ring_tail].framestatus & (RXUPDCOMPLETE | RXUPDFULL) ) { /* Descriptor to process */ 936 if (xl_priv->xl_rx_ring[xl_priv->rx_ring_tail].framestatus & RXUPDFULL ) { /* UpdFull, Multiple Descriptors used for the frame */ 943 temp_ring_loc = xl_priv->rx_ring_tail ; [all...] |
H A D | 3c359.h | 259 int rx_ring_tail, rx_ring_no ; member in struct:xl_private
|
Completed in 141 milliseconds